Language Comparison: Tumbuka vs Occitan
Explore the linguistic characteristics and features of both languages
Aspect
Tumbuka
Occitan
Family
Niger-Congo
Indo-European
Speakers
Approximately 2 million
Approximately 1-2 million people are first-language speakers, while 5 to 6 million people can speak it.
Features
A Bantu language spoken in parts of Malawi, Zambia, and Tanzania, known for its noun class system and tonal nature, which affects meaning
A Romance language spoken in southern France and parts of Spain and Italy, known for its rich literary history in the medieval period
Countries
Malawi, Zambia, and Tanzania
France, Spain (Val d'Aran), Italy (Occitan Valleys), Monaco
Writing System
Latin script
Latin script
Tonal
Yes, tone is used to distinguish word meaning
No
Grammatical Cases
No, uses noun classes and affixes for grammatical relations
No, although Old Occitan had a two-case system that has largely disappeared
Derived From
Proto-Bantu, with historical links to other Bantu languages in the region
Vulgar Latin, closely related to Catalan and other Romance languages
Loanwords
From English, Swahili, and neighboring Bantu languages
From Latin, French, Italian, and Spanish
Dialects
Includes dialects such as Henga, Kamanga, and other minor regional variations
Includes Provençal, Languedocien, Gascon, Limousin, Auvergnat, and Vivaro-Alpine
Alphabets
A, B, C, D, E, F, G, H, I, J, K, L, M, N, O, P, R, S, T, U, V, W, Y, Z
A, B, C, D, E, F, G, H, I, J, K, L, M, N, O, P, Q, R, S, T, U, V, W, X, Y, Z
